Position: Undergraduate Assistant Coach (1st Season)

Lauren Mario enters her first season as an undergraduate assistant for head coach Kelly Ford. The San Diego, Calif., native played four seasons for the Titans helping Fullerton finish her senior season with a record of 33-21-1, most wins for the program since 2007, while notching a third place finish in the Big West. 

CAL STATE FULLERTON
SENIOR (2014): Appeared in 46 games, making a career-high 40 starts in right field…hit .200 with five home runs and 17 RBI’s during the 2013-14 season…posted five multi-RBI contests…roped an eight-game hitting streak between Mar. 26-Apr. 10…scored a career-high three times against UNLV on Mar. 14…turned in a (1-for-3) performance versus then No. 2 Tennessee, driving in a pair via a home run…also clubbed a round-tripper at defending conference champs Hawai’i, batting (1-for-3) with one run scored and a season-high three RBI’s. 

JUNIOR (2013): Appeared in 47 games, making 31 starts at second base for Fullerton...hit .237 with three home runs and 10 RBI's during the 2012-13 season...had five multiple-hit games this season, including a three-hit performance (3-for-4) against UC Santa Barbara on March 23...also had two multiple RBI games and five stolen bases...had her best performance of the season versus Charleston Southern on March 8 when she belted two home runs and recorded four RBI's in a 10-2 Fullerton win...first Titan to hit two home runs in a game since Anissa Young did during the 2011-12 season...On March 1 with Fullerton trailing 4-3 versus Wisconsin, Mario hit a three-run home run in the bottom of the sixth inning to help propel the Titans over the Badgers...scored 18 runs and had a .382 slugging percentage...logged a .971 fielding percentage and had 52 putouts.

SOPHOMORE (2012):
 Appeared in 23 games, making two starts, in a reserve role for the Titans...hit .182 (4-22) in those contests with a double, six runs scored, and four RBI's...had two multi-RBI games, one versus UC Santa Barbara on April 6 going one for four with two RBI's and on May 11 versus UC Davis going one for one with two runs and two RBI's.

FRESHMAN (2011): Appeared in 43 games, making 37 starts...hit .221 overall on the season with five doubles, three triples, four home runs, and 10 RBI...led the team with 23 runs scored and tied for the team lead in triples...her four home runs were also second on the team...led the team with 19 walks on the year...logged her first career hit with a double against Texas A&M...drove home her first career runs with two RBI against Long Island...hit her first career home run against Utah State in the bottom of the seventh to tie a game the Titans would eventually win, 2-1, in extra innings...followed that up with a home run against UCLA in the team's next contest...also homered against Canisius and UC Riverside...recorded her first career multi-hit game with a 2-for-3 performance against Troy...drove home a career-high three runs in game two of the series against UC Riverside...reached base safely in a team-high 12 consecutive games from Feb. 25-March 12, hitting safely in nine of those and batting .323 (10-for-31) with 11 runs scored and six extra base hits in that stretch...walked twice in a game three times.

RANCHO BERNARDO HIGH SCHOOL
Four-year letter winner for the Broncos who also played two seasons of field hockey...first-team All-Palomar League First-Team selection as a junior, helping the Broncos to a CIF title...hit .327 that season with six home runs, seven triples, and 27 RBI while slugging .673 on the year...All-Palomar League Second-Team choice as a senior after batting .330 with four home runs and 18 RBI...two time most outstanding defensive player and the most outstanding offensive player as a senior...All-North County First Team choice as a sophomore.
